UNITED STATES
S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549

FORM 13F

FORM 13F COVER PAGE

Report for the Calendar Year or Quarter Ended:	December 31, 2002

Check here if Amendment:  ___; Amendment Number:  ___
  This Amendment (Check only one.)  ___ is a restatement.
				    ___  ad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name: 		ICM Asset Management, Inc.
Address:	W. 601 Main Avenue, Suite 600
		Spokane WA 99201-0613

Form 13F File Number:	28-03766

The institutional investment manager filing this report and the person
by whom it is signed hereby represent that the person signing the report
is authorized to submit it, that all information contained herein is true,
correct and complete, and that it is understood that all required items,
statements, schedules, lists, and tables, are considered integral parts
of this submission.

Person Signing this Report on Behalf of Reporting Manager:

Name:		Robert J. Law
Title:		Sr. Vice President
Phone:		(509)455-3588

Signature, Place and Date of Signing:

	Robert J. Law		Spokane, WA		02-06-03
	[Signature]		[City, State]		[Date]

Report Type (Check only one.):

_X__	13F HOLDINGS REPORT.  (Check here if all holdings of this reporting
	manager are reported in this report.)

___	13F NOTICE.  (Check here if no holdings reported are in this report,
	and all holdings are reported by other reporting manager(s).)

___	13F COMBINATION REPORT.  (Check here if a portion of the holdings for
	this reporting manager are reported in this report and a portion are
	reported by other reporting manager(s).)

<Page>

					Form 13F SUMMARY PAGE


Report Summary:

Number of Other Included Managers:		0

Form 13F Information Table Entry Total:		182

Form 13F Information Table Value Total:		1,335,393


List of Other Included Managers:		NONE


<Page>


<Table>                      <C>              <C>



                                                     ICM Asset Management, Inc.
                                                              FORM 13F
                                                             13F REPORT
                                                          December 31, 2002

                                                                                                              Voting Authority
                                                                                                         --------------------------
                                                           Value   Shares/  Sh/ Put/ Invstmt    Other
        Name of Issuer          Title of class    CUSIP   (x$1000) Prn Amt  Prn Call Dscretn   Managers     Sole    Shared   None
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------

Abaxis Inc                     COM              002567105      651   164400 SH       Sole                   164400
Abbott Laboratories            COM              002824100     2136    53400 SH       Sole                    44800              8600
Adaptec Inc                    COM              00651F108     6557  1160550 SH       Sole                   927050            233500
Advanced Lighting Techs        COM              00753C102      226   684850 SH       Sole                   684850
Agco Corp                      COM              001084102    30155  1364477 SH       Sole                   851797            512680
Air Products & Chemicals       COM              009158106     1444    33775 SH       Sole                    29675              4100
Albertsons Inc                 COM              013104104     1471    66100 SH       Sole                    57400              8700
American Express               COM              025816109      267     7560 SH       Sole                     7260               300
American Greetings Cl A        COM              026375105    34695  2195859 SH       Sole                  1410274            785585
American Intl Group Inc        COM              026874107     2959    51151 SH       Sole                    44513              6638
Anheuser Busch Cos Inc         COM              035229103      737    15225 SH       Sole                    15225
Applica Incorporated           COM              03815A106     7913  1582502 SH       Sole                   914068            668434
Arch Coal Inc                  COM              039380100     7449   345038 SH       Sole                   275138             69900
Aura Systems Inc               COM              051526101     1342 24864119 SH       Sole                 23782198           1081921
Auto Data Processing           COM              053015103     1384    35270 SH       Sole                    31270              4000
Avista Corp                    COM              05379B107    16517  1428800 SH       Sole                   991100            437700
Avnet Inc                      COM              053807103      716    66150 SH       Sole                    56150             10000
BE Aerospace Inc               COM              073302101    11219  3082092 SH       Sole                  1710692           1371400
BP Plc                         COM              055622104     1262    31050 SH       Sole                    26186              4864
Ball Corp                      COM              058498106      225     4400 SH       Sole                     4400
Bank Of America Corp           COM              060505104     2089    30033 SH       Sole                    25193              4840
Baxter Int'l Inc               COM              071813109      218     7800 SH       Sole                     7800
Bedford Property Investors     COM              076446301      903    35150 SH       Sole                    30250              4900
Bellsouth Corp                 COM              079860102     1609    62189 SH       Sole                    52189             10000
Beverly Enterprises            COM              087851309    31028 10887190 SH       Sole                  6344712           4542478
Bristol Myers                  COM              110122108     1125    48600 SH       Sole                    40800              7800
Building Material Hldg Corp    COM              120113105    17578  1229200 SH       Sole                   594000            635200
Burlington Resources           COM              122014103     1088    25520 SH       Sole                    20520              5000
Cabot Corp                     COM              127055101    27914  1051754 SH       Sole                   670262            381492
Cal Dive International Inc     COM              127914109     2363   100550 SH       Sole                    40650             59900
Calgon Carbon Corp             COM              129603106    18120  3668042 SH       Sole                  2073282           1594760
Casey's General Stores Inc     COM              147528103    35982  2946960 SH       Sole                  1859120           1087840
Charming Shoppes               COM              161133103    24742  5919137 SH       Sole                  3700687           2218450
ChevronTexaco Corp             COM              166764100     1626    24454 SH       Sole                    22169              2285
Cisco Systems                  COM              17275R102     1425   108776 SH       Sole                    91776             17000
Citigroup Inc                  COM              172967101      241     6860 SH       Sole                     6860
Coherent Inc                   COM              192479103     5245   262900 SH       Sole                   220950             41950
Colgate-Palmolive              COM              194162103     1008    19235 SH       Sole                    15335              3900
Colonial Bancgroup Inc         COM              195493309    11462   960747 SH       Sole                   769447            191300
Compass Bancshares Inc         COM              20449H109    10239   327450 SH       Sole                   273200             54250
Computer Sciences Corp         COM              205363104     1513    43925 SH       Sole                    35275              8650
Cray Computer                  COM              225223106      392    51150 SH       Sole                    51150
Creative Bakeries Inc          COM              225268101       35   882000 SH       Sole                   882000
Cross Media                    COM              22754R201      339   617250 SH       Sole                   374000            243250
Daisytek Intl Corp             COM              234053106    14552  1835063 SH       Sole                  1066013            769050
Duke Energy Corp               COM              264399106      699    35789 SH       Sole                    28789              7000
Eli Lilly & Co                 COM              532457108      614     9663 SH       Sole                     7163              2500
Elite Logistics                COM	        28660B107       33   555556 SH       Sole                   555556
Emerson Electric Co            COM              291011104     2302    45275 SH       Sole                    38775              6500
Engelhard Corp                 COM              292845104    23375  1045857 SH       Sole                   601107            444750
Enpro Industries Inc           COM              29355X107      257    64290 SH       Sole                    58050              6240
Euniverse, Inc.                COM              298412107      390    68650 SH       Sole                    68650
Exxon Mobil Corp               COM              30231G102      985    28199 SH       Sole                    23781              4418
Fairchild Semicon Intl-Cl A    COM              303726103    10355   966850 SH       Sole                   750800            216050
Fannie Mae                     COM              313586109     2327    36170 SH       Sole                    31670              4500
FedEx Corp                     COM              31428x106      233     4292 SH       Sole                     1700              2592
Federated Depart Stores        COM              31410H101      776    26990 SH       Sole                    20340              6650
Fifth Third Bancorp            COM              316773100      451     7700 SH       Sole                                       7700
Fleet Boston Finl Corp         COM              339030108      539    22173 SH       Sole                     3573             18600
Fleming Companies Inc          COM              339130106    14986  2281010 SH       Sole                  1237060           1043950
Flextronics Intl Ltd           COM              Y2573F102    17219  2102450 SH       Sole                  1107550            994900
Flow Int'l Inc                 COM              343468104     3058  1199050 SH       Sole                   623450            575600
Forest Oil Corp                COM              346091705      229     8287 SH       Sole                     8037               250
Gannett Co                     COM              364730101     1982    27600 SH       Sole                    25200              2400
Gart Sports Company            COM              366630101    10040   518850 SH       Sole                   254500            264350
General Electric               COM              369604103      937    38488 SH       Sole                    35658              2830
Goodrich Corporation           COM              382388106     9535   520450 SH       Sole                   422750             97700
HPSC Inc                       COM              404264103       86    11143 SH       Sole                    11143
Harsco Corp                    COM              415864107    14465   453602 SH       Sole                   353352            100250
Hasbro Inc                     COM              418056107      744    64433 SH       Sole                    59758              4675
HealthStream, Inc.             COM              42222N103       70    49600 SH       Sole                    49600
Hewlett-Packard Co.            COM              428236103     2173   125157 SH       Sole                    66953             58204
Hilton Hotels Corp             COM              432848109     4766   375000 SH       Sole                   292250             82750
IGN Entertainment, Inc         COM              449589100      279    56350 SH       Sole                    56350
IL Tool Works Inc              COM              452308109      370     5700 SH       Sole                     5500               200
IMC Global Inc                 COM              449669100     9364   877572 SH       Sole                   715472            162100
Ingram Micro Inc Cl A          COM              457153104     6839   553800 SH       Sole                   120450            433350
Input/Output Inc               COM              457652105    11855  2789295 SH       Sole                  1755576           1033719
Int'l Rectifier Corp           COM              460254105      643    34823 SH       Sole                    31462              3361
Intel Corp                     COM              458140100     1629   104615 SH       Sole                    93015             11600
Inter-Tel Inc                  COM              458372109      204     9768 SH       Sole                     9768
Interface Inc                  COM              458665106    14369  4680525 SH       Sole                  2617959           2062566
Interland Inc                  COM              458727104    14604 11233600 SH       Sole                  5980000           5253600
JLG Industries Inc             COM              466210101     1481   196650 SH       Sole                   193450              3200
John H Harland Co              COM              412693103    31418  1419700 SH       Sole                   896151            523549
Johnson & Johnson              COM              478160104     1880    35000 SH       Sole                    30200              4800
Joy Global Inc.                COM              481165108    26807  2380770 SH       Sole                  1471784            908986
K2 Inc                         COM              482732104    11687  1243330 SH       Sole                   672440            570890
Keycorp                        COM              493267108      271    10760 SH       Sole                    10310               450
Keystone Automotive Inds Inc   COM              49338N109     2747   182900 SH       Sole                   164450             18450
Lexar Media Inc.               COM              52886p104    17540  2797400 SH       Sole                  1412350           1385050
Lion Inc                       COM              53620L102       79  1879000 SH       Sole                  1879000
Lions Gate Entertainment Cor.  COM              535919203      169    85700 SH       Sole                    85700
Loral Space & Communications   COM              G56462107      157   365000 SH       Sole                   365000
Louisiana Pacific Corp         COM              546347105    33503  4156731 SH       Sole                  2710883           1445848
Magnetek Inc                   COM              559424106     9104  2050409 SH       Sole                  1155849            894560
Manor Care Inc                 COM              564055101    28942  1555186 SH       Sole                   917736            637450
Massey Energy Company          COM              576206106     6687   687950 SH       Sole                   487450            200500
Material Sciences Corp         COM              576674105     4255   328850 SH       Sole                   328850
McDermott Int'l Inc            COM              580037109    12408  2832917 SH       Sole                  1538167           1294750
McDonalds Corp                 COM              580135101      983    61130 SH       Sole                    51680              9450
Measurement Specialties        COM              583421102       48    23050 SH       Sole                    23050
Medtronic Inc                  COM              585055106     2611    57256 SH       Sole                    49456              7800
Mellon Financial Corp          COM              58551A108      381    14600 SH       Sole                                      14600
Merck & Co                     COM              589331107     2307    40759 SH       Sole                    35059              5700
Metasolv Inc                   COM              59139p104       78    56400 SH       Sole                    56400
Michaels Stores                COM              594087108     2801    89488 SH       Sole                    64688             24800
Micromuse Inc                  COM              595094103    14085  3687300 SH       Sole                  2035900           1651400
Microsoft                      COM              594918104      493     9535 SH       Sole                     9535
Microtune, Inc.                COM              59514P109      394   125850 SH       Sole                   125850
Milacron Inc                   COM              598709103    20910  3514325 SH       Sole                  1897261           1617064
Morgan Stanley Dean Witter & C COM              617446448      451    11300 SH       Sole                                      11300
Motorola Inc                   COM              620076109      533    61653 SH       Sole                    48653             13000
NYFIX Inc                      COM              670712108     5126  1139050 SH       Sole                   596500            542550
National-Oilwell Inc           COM              637071101     7391   338434 SH       Sole                   187996            150438
Navigant International Inc     COM              63935R108     8838   716750 SH       Sole                   360850            355900
Nicor Inc                      COM              654086107      582    17100 SH       Sole                    12600              4500
Nisource Inc                   COM              65473P105     1575    78745 SH       Sole                    68245             10500
Noble Energy, Inc.             COM              655044105     1028    27375 SH       Sole                    20875              6500
Nortel Networks Corp           COM              656568102      175   108450 SH       Sole                    78950             29500
Office Depot Inc               COM              676220106     6392   433056 SH       Sole                   354262             78794
Officemax Inc                  COM              67622M108     7648  1529525 SH       Sole                  1370525            159000
Omnicare Inc                   COM              681904108    34747  1458137 SH       Sole                   856965            601172
Oracle Corp                    COM              68389X105     1230   113886 SH       Sole                    95886             18000
Pactiv Corporation             COM              695257105    29005  1326862 SH       Sole                   874366            452496
Paxar Corp                     COM              704227107    11342   768950 SH       Sole                   695800             73150
Pepsico                        COM              713448108     1305    30903 SH       Sole                    27503              3400
PerkinElmer, Inc.              COM              714046109    23385  2834580 SH       Sole                  1717250           1117330
Photronics Inc                 COM              719405102      162    11850 SH       Sole                    11150               700
Polyone Corporation            COM              73179P106    10630  2711850 SH       Sole                  1628100           1083750
Power-One Inc                  COM              739308104     8407  1482750 SH       Sole                   570250            912500
Powerwave Technologies Inc     COM              739363109    14296  2647450 SH       Sole                  1366950           1280500
Precision Castparts            COM              740189105    30590  1261435 SH       Sole                   781581            479854
Procter & Gamble Co            COM              742718109     2205    25655 SH       Sole                    23155              2500
Procyte Corp                   COM              742807100      128    96100 SH       Sole                    96100
Quintiles Transnational Corp   COM              748767100     2335   192950 SH       Sole                   109900             83050
RPM Inc                        COM              749685103     1661   108672 SH       Sole                    64972             43700
RTI Int'l Metals               COM              74973W107    20375  2017317 SH       Sole                  1143671            873646
Regions Financial Corp         COM              758940100     2670    80050 SH       Sole                    80050
Regis Corp                     COM              758932107    15698   604013 SH       Sole                   351009            253004
Sanswire Technologies          COM              801079104       41    86547 SH       Sole                    86547
SBC Communications             COM              78387G103      875    32263 SH       Sole                    25263              7000
Sara Lee Corp                  COM              803111103      936    41600 SH       Sole                    35850              5750
Schlumberger Ltd               COM              806857108     1754    41675 SH       Sole                    36675              5000
Sepragen Corp                  COM              817316102       21   700000 SH       Sole                   700000
Sherwin-Williams Co            COM              824348106      619    21906 SH       Sole                    17906              4000
Shurgard Storage Ctr-Reit      COM              82567D104    13078   417300 SH       Sole                   226984            190316
Six Flags Inc                  COM              83001p109    22651  3966835 SH       Sole                  2275085           1691750
Solectron Corp                 COM              834182107       56    15650 SH       Sole                                      15650
Soligen Technologies           COM              83423G109       14  1430086 SH       Sole                  1430086
Solutia Inc                    COM              834376105     9414  2593321 SH       Sole                  1482671           1110650
Sonosite Inc                   COM              83568G104     7958   608850 SH       Sole                   321661            287189
Sovereign Bancorp Inc          COM              845905108    32384  2304886 SH       Sole                  1463351            841535
Steelcase Inc- Cl A            COM              858155203      249    22750 SH       Sole                    21050              1700
Stewart & Stevenson Services   COM              860342104    33582  2374938 SH       Sole                  1479738            895200
Suntrust Banks Inc.            COM              867914103      424     7450 SH       Sole                                       7450
Superior Energy Services Inc   COM              868157108    36360  4434100 SH       Sole                  2778996           1655104
Svi Solutions, Inc             COM              784872301     1894  3439450 SH       Sole                  3439450
Sykes Enterprises Inc          COM              871237103     5372  1637850 SH       Sole                   752100            885750
Symbol Technologies Inc        COM              871508107    22344  2718259 SH       Sole                  1605673           1112586
Syncor Int'l Corp-DEL          COM              87157J106     2115    76266 SH       Sole                    71666              4600
Systems & Computer Tech Corp   COM              871873105    32632  3794458 SH       Sole                  2092982           1701476
Terex Corp                     COM              880779103    23594  2117925 SH       Sole                  1361435            756490
3M Company                     COM              88579Y101     1137     9224 SH       Sole                     9224
Toreador Resources Corp        COM              891050106      136    54350 SH       Sole                    54350
Tyco International Ltd         COM              902124106      423    24763 SH       Sole                    19763              5000
UAL Corporation                COM              902549500       33    23260 SH       Sole                                      23260
US Bancorp-New                 COM              902973304      359    16907 SH       Sole                    14609              2298
Unisys Corp                    COM              909214108     9902  1000200 SH       Sole                   848600            151600
Universal Compression Hldgs    COM              913431102    29985  1567446 SH       Sole                   971746            595700
Universal Forest Products      COM              913543104      433    20300 SH       Sole                    18950              1350
Veritas DGC Inc                COM              92343P107     3255   412043 SH       Sole                   342543             69500
Verizon Communications         COM              92343V104     2469    63706 SH       Sole                    55206              8500
VirtGame Corp                  COM              92826G103      650  2000000 SH       Sole                  2000000
Vishay Intertechnology         COM              928298108     1931   172732 SH       Sole                    95289             77443
Vivus Inc                      COM              928551100      350    93900 SH       Sole                    93900
Vizacom Inc                    COM              92855E201       19   240760 SH       Sole                   240760
Wal-Mart Stores Inc            COM              931142103     1563    30935 SH       Sole                    27235              3700
Washington Mutual Inc          COM              939322103     1862    53916 SH       Sole                    46916              7000
Wellman Inc                    COM              949702104    20897  1549050 SH       Sole                   850392            698658
Worldbid                       COM              98156R106        4   359000 SH       Sole                   359000
Wyeth                          COM              983024100      289     7721 SH       Sole                     7721

  </TABLE>